Liverpool, Merseyside, England, United Kingdom Hybrid / WFH Options
Broster Buchanan
based in their Liverpool office with 3 days onsite and 2 days remote working per week. On offer is a salary of £55k - £65k + 10% bonus. Responsibilities: Design, develop, and maintain backend integrations between e-commerce systems and ERP/WMS/Finance platforms. Build cloud-native, containerised applications and services using modern frameworks and designMore ❯
service requirements Working with multiple technical teams to identify end to end solutions that balance business, security, availability and resiliency requirements. Creating and documenting designs utilizing designpatterns and standard approaches to best meet requirements. Configuration of devices to deploying new services into production Assisting with the troubleshooting of existing and new implementations to resolve issues identified More ❯
London, England, United Kingdom Hybrid / WFH Options
Focus on SAP
data-driven solutions, analytical models, and digital tools that empower analysts and commercial teams across multiple trading regions. Working in a highly collaborative, fast-paced environment, you will design, build, and support scalable analytics applications that directly influence trading strategies and business decisions. Key Responsibilities: Partner with analysts and stakeholders to translate business requirements into robust technical solutions … including testing, version control, and CI/CD pipelines. Key Skills: Proven experience in Python programming for data analysis (pandas, numpy, Jupyter). Strong object-oriented programming and designpattern knowledge. Experience with SQL and relational databases. Familiarity with data visualisation tools (e.g., Plotly Dash, Power BI). Understanding of software development best practices (Git, CI/CD More ❯
london, south east england, united kingdom Hybrid / WFH Options
Focus on SAP
data-driven solutions, analytical models, and digital tools that empower analysts and commercial teams across multiple trading regions. Working in a highly collaborative, fast-paced environment, you will design, build, and support scalable analytics applications that directly influence trading strategies and business decisions. Key Responsibilities: Partner with analysts and stakeholders to translate business requirements into robust technical solutions … including testing, version control, and CI/CD pipelines. Key Skills: Proven experience in Python programming for data analysis (pandas, numpy, Jupyter). Strong object-oriented programming and designpattern knowledge. Experience with SQL and relational databases. Familiarity with data visualisation tools (e.g., Plotly Dash, Power BI). Understanding of software development best practices (Git, CI/CD More ❯
slough, south east england, united kingdom Hybrid / WFH Options
Focus on SAP
data-driven solutions, analytical models, and digital tools that empower analysts and commercial teams across multiple trading regions. Working in a highly collaborative, fast-paced environment, you will design, build, and support scalable analytics applications that directly influence trading strategies and business decisions. Key Responsibilities: Partner with analysts and stakeholders to translate business requirements into robust technical solutions … including testing, version control, and CI/CD pipelines. Key Skills: Proven experience in Python programming for data analysis (pandas, numpy, Jupyter). Strong object-oriented programming and designpattern knowledge. Experience with SQL and relational databases. Familiarity with data visualisation tools (e.g., Plotly Dash, Power BI). Understanding of software development best practices (Git, CI/CD More ❯
They’re looking for switched-on engineers who can tackle complex problems and deliver business-critical, high-visibility projects in a fast-paced, front-office environment. Key Responsibilities Design, develop, and support pricing, eTrading, and market-making systems. Collaborate with traders, sales, and quants to deliver performant, data-driven solutions. Enhance trading algorithms, data pipelines, and market connectivity. … agile team delivering high-priority solutions under tight deadlines. Skills & Experience Strong Python (or OO language: Java, C#, C++) development experience. Solid understanding of data structures, algorithms, and design patterns. Experience with SQL/NoSQL, APIs, and distributed systems. Familiarity with agile methodologies and CI/CD tools. Excellent communication skills and an interest in financial markets or More ❯
They’re looking for switched-on engineers who can tackle complex problems and deliver business-critical, high-visibility projects in a fast-paced, front-office environment. Key Responsibilities Design, develop, and support pricing, eTrading, and market-making systems. Collaborate with traders, sales, and quants to deliver performant, data-driven solutions. Enhance trading algorithms, data pipelines, and market connectivity. … agile team delivering high-priority solutions under tight deadlines. Skills & Experience Strong Python (or OO language: Java, C#, C++) development experience. Solid understanding of data structures, algorithms, and design patterns. Experience with SQL/NoSQL, APIs, and distributed systems. Familiarity with agile methodologies and CI/CD tools. Excellent communication skills and an interest in financial markets or More ❯
They’re looking for switched-on engineers who can tackle complex problems and deliver business-critical, high-visibility projects in a fast-paced, front-office environment. Key Responsibilities Design, develop, and support pricing, eTrading, and market-making systems. Collaborate with traders, sales, and quants to deliver performant, data-driven solutions. Enhance trading algorithms, data pipelines, and market connectivity. … agile team delivering high-priority solutions under tight deadlines. Skills & Experience Strong Python (or OO language: Java, C#, C++) development experience. Solid understanding of data structures, algorithms, and design patterns. Experience with SQL/NoSQL, APIs, and distributed systems. Familiarity with agile methodologies and CI/CD tools. Excellent communication skills and an interest in financial markets or More ❯
They’re looking for switched-on engineers who can tackle complex problems and deliver business-critical, high-visibility projects in a fast-paced, front-office environment. Key Responsibilities Design, develop, and support pricing, eTrading, and market-making systems. Collaborate with traders, sales, and quants to deliver performant, data-driven solutions. Enhance trading algorithms, data pipelines, and market connectivity. … agile team delivering high-priority solutions under tight deadlines. Skills & Experience Strong Python (or OO language: Java, C#, C++) development experience. Solid understanding of data structures, algorithms, and design patterns. Experience with SQL/NoSQL, APIs, and distributed systems. Familiarity with agile methodologies and CI/CD tools. Excellent communication skills and an interest in financial markets or More ❯
london (city of london), south east england, united kingdom
mthree
They’re looking for switched-on engineers who can tackle complex problems and deliver business-critical, high-visibility projects in a fast-paced, front-office environment. Key Responsibilities Design, develop, and support pricing, eTrading, and market-making systems. Collaborate with traders, sales, and quants to deliver performant, data-driven solutions. Enhance trading algorithms, data pipelines, and market connectivity. … agile team delivering high-priority solutions under tight deadlines. Skills & Experience Strong Python (or OO language: Java, C#, C++) development experience. Solid understanding of data structures, algorithms, and design patterns. Experience with SQL/NoSQL, APIs, and distributed systems. Familiarity with agile methodologies and CI/CD tools. Excellent communication skills and an interest in financial markets or More ❯
they are completed on time, within scope, and within budget. They coordinate between teams, manage resources, mitigate risks, and ensure alignment with business goals. Your responsibilities: • Lead the design and architecture of complex Python applications, considering scalability, performance, and maintainability. • Evaluate and select appropriate Python frameworks (Django, Flask, FastAPI, etc.) based on project requirements. • Create detailed technical design … databases (MongoDB, Cassandra). • Strong knowledge of OOPs Concepts • Understanding of domain-related best practices. • Strong command of Python syntax, data structures, object-oriented programming. • Proficiency in database design and optimization techniques. • Expertise in at least one popular Python web framework (Django, Flask, FastAPI). • Understanding of RESTful APIs and web application design principles and DesignMore ❯
Bradford, England, United Kingdom Hybrid / WFH Options
Tata Consultancy Services
they are completed on time, within scope, and within budget. They coordinate between teams, manage resources, mitigate risks, and ensure alignment with business goals. Your responsibilities: • Lead the design and architecture of complex Python applications, considering scalability, performance, and maintainability. • Evaluate and select appropriate Python frameworks (Django, Flask, FastAPI, etc.) based on project requirements. • Create detailed technical design … databases (MongoDB, Cassandra). • Strong knowledge of OOPs Concepts • Understanding of domain-related best practices. • Strong command of Python syntax, data structures, object-oriented programming. • Proficiency in database design and optimization techniques. • Expertise in at least one popular Python web framework (Django, Flask, FastAPI). • Understanding of RESTful APIs and web application design principles and DesignMore ❯
Bradford, south west england, united kingdom Hybrid / WFH Options
Tata Consultancy Services
they are completed on time, within scope, and within budget. They coordinate between teams, manage resources, mitigate risks, and ensure alignment with business goals. Your responsibilities: • Lead the design and architecture of complex Python applications, considering scalability, performance, and maintainability. • Evaluate and select appropriate Python frameworks (Django, Flask, FastAPI, etc.) based on project requirements. • Create detailed technical design … databases (MongoDB, Cassandra). • Strong knowledge of OOPs Concepts • Understanding of domain-related best practices. • Strong command of Python syntax, data structures, object-oriented programming. • Proficiency in database design and optimization techniques. • Expertise in at least one popular Python web framework (Django, Flask, FastAPI). • Understanding of RESTful APIs and web application design principles and DesignMore ❯
their team to help them build and extend their platform and services. The developer will be responsible for applying business requirements and knowledge of software development lifecycles to design, produce and guide the development of complex software products or customer solutions. What you need to succeed 8+ years of experience in modern programming languages, preferably Java and TypeScript … PostgreSQL. Experience using Kubernetes, Docker, and Jenkins, for containerisation and CI/CD is a plus. Knowledge of scalable distributed systems with a deep understanding of object-oriented design and design patterns. Knowledge of designing APIs and microservices. Experience working on web technologies. Deep understanding of messaging systems. What you get out of it An exciting More ❯
their team to help them build and extend their platform and services. The developer will be responsible for applying business requirements and knowledge of software development lifecycles to design, produce and guide the development of complex software products or customer solutions. What you need to succeed 8+ years of experience in modern programming languages, preferably Java and TypeScript … PostgreSQL. Experience using Kubernetes, Docker, and Jenkins, for containerisation and CI/CD is a plus. Knowledge of scalable distributed systems with a deep understanding of object-oriented design and design patterns. Knowledge of designing APIs and microservices. Experience working on web technologies. Deep understanding of messaging systems. What you get out of it An exciting More ❯
Coventry, West Midlands, United Kingdom Hybrid / WFH Options
Inspire People
Data and Technology (DDaT) directorate. The practice includes Developers who work in multidisciplinary agile teams with product managers, delivery managers, testers, business analysts and user researchers. Together they design, build and maintain digital cloud services and legacy systems that power HMLR's core services. The community promotes modern engineering standards, continuous improvement and peer learning, offering opportunities to … Key Responsibilities Develop, test and maintain secure, reliable and efficient software applications. Participate in agile ceremonies, including sprint planning, retrospectives and daily stand-ups. Collaborate with colleagues to design and implement APIs, services and integrations. Contribute to code reviews and continuous integration processes. Troubleshoot and resolve production issues as part of a 'you build it, you run it … culture. Stay up to date with modern engineering practices and contribute ideas for improvement. Essential Skills Experience of the full software development lifecycle, from design through to delivery. Proficiency in at least one programming language i.e Java or Python Experience working with APIs, relational databases, and version control systems (e.g., Git). Understanding of agile delivery and collaborative More ❯
South Croydon, London, United Kingdom Hybrid / WFH Options
Inspire People
Data and Technology (DDaT) directorate. The practice includes Developers who work in multidisciplinary agile teams with product managers, delivery managers, testers, business analysts and user researchers. Together they design, build and maintain digital cloud services and legacy systems that power HMLR's core services. The community promotes modern engineering standards, continuous improvement and peer learning, offering opportunities to … Key Responsibilities Develop, test and maintain secure, reliable and efficient software applications. Participate in agile ceremonies, including sprint planning, retrospectives and daily stand-ups. Collaborate with colleagues to design and implement APIs, services and integrations. Contribute to code reviews and continuous integration processes. Troubleshoot and resolve production issues as part of a 'you build it, you run it … culture. Stay up to date with modern engineering practices and contribute ideas for improvement. Essential Skills Experience of the full software development lifecycle, from design through to delivery. Proficiency in at least one programming language i.e Java or Python Experience working with APIs, relational databases, and version control systems (e.g., Git). Understanding of agile delivery and collaborative More ❯
Telford, Shropshire, West Midlands, United Kingdom Hybrid / WFH Options
Inspire People
Data and Technology (DDaT) directorate. The practice includes Developers who work in multidisciplinary agile teams with product managers, delivery managers, testers, business analysts and user researchers. Together they design, build and maintain digital cloud services and legacy systems that power HMLR's core services. The community promotes modern engineering standards, continuous improvement and peer learning, offering opportunities to … Key Responsibilities Develop, test and maintain secure, reliable and efficient software applications. Participate in agile ceremonies, including sprint planning, retrospectives and daily stand-ups. Collaborate with colleagues to design and implement APIs, services and integrations. Contribute to code reviews and continuous integration processes. Troubleshoot and resolve production issues as part of a 'you build it, you run it … culture. Stay up to date with modern engineering practices and contribute ideas for improvement. Essential Skills Experience of the full software development lifecycle, from design through to delivery. Proficiency in at least one programming language i.e Java or Python Experience working with APIs, relational databases, and version control systems (e.g., Git). Understanding of agile delivery and collaborative More ❯
Devon, South West, United Kingdom Hybrid / WFH Options
Inspire People
Data and Technology (DDaT) directorate. The practice includes Developers who work in multidisciplinary agile teams with product managers, delivery managers, testers, business analysts and user researchers. Together they design, build and maintain digital cloud services and legacy systems that power HMLR's core services. The community promotes modern engineering standards, continuous improvement and peer learning, offering opportunities to … Key Responsibilities Develop, test and maintain secure, reliable and efficient software applications. Participate in agile ceremonies, including sprint planning, retrospectives and daily stand-ups. Collaborate with colleagues to design and implement APIs, services and integrations. Contribute to code reviews and continuous integration processes. Troubleshoot and resolve production issues as part of a 'you build it, you run it … culture. Stay up to date with modern engineering practices and contribute ideas for improvement. Essential Skills Experience of the full software development lifecycle, from design through to delivery. Proficiency in at least one programming language i.e Java or Python Experience working with APIs, relational databases, and version control systems (e.g., Git). Understanding of agile delivery and collaborative More ❯
Principal Java Software Engineer at MHR you're not just writing code. You're architecting the future of software solutions. You'll drive excellence in every aspect, from design through to maintaining a high-quality code base, collaborating with like-minded Java Engineers to shape innovative solutions, and coaching and mentoring across teams to tackle complex business challenges … of concepts to de-risk delivery and elucidate intricate concepts. Elevate coding standards by automating processes, ensuring extensive test coverage for sustainable delivery. Provide essential guidance during planning, design reviews, and incident management to empower Java engineers. Cultivate consensus among peers on cutting-edge technologies and best practices. Play a vital role in recruitment campaigns, hiring highly skilled … REST APIs, and cloud platforms Azure Experience with Agile methodologies (SCRUM), test-driven development (TDD), and CI/CD pipelines. Knowledge of clean code principles, SOLID, and software design patterns. Familiarity with containerisation tools (Docker) is a plus. Strong problem-solving skills and a proactive, team-oriented mindset. Benefits to support you personally and professionally Alongside the opportunity More ❯
Principal Java Software Engineer at MHR you're not just writing code. You're architecting the future of software solutions. You'll drive excellence in every aspect, from design through to maintaining a high-quality code base, collaborating with like-minded Java Engineers to shape innovative solutions, and coaching and mentoring across teams to tackle complex business challenges … of concepts to de-risk delivery and elucidate intricate concepts. Elevate coding standards by automating processes, ensuring extensive test coverage for sustainable delivery. Provide essential guidance during planning, design reviews, and incident management to empower Java engineers. Cultivate consensus among peers on cutting-edge technologies and best practices. Play a vital role in recruitment campaigns, hiring highly skilled … REST APIs, and cloud platforms Azure Experience with Agile methodologies (SCRUM), test-driven development (TDD), and CI/CD pipelines. Knowledge of clean code principles, SOLID, and software design patterns. Familiarity with containerisation tools (Docker) is a plus. Strong problem-solving skills and a proactive, team-oriented mindset. Benefits to support you personally and professionally Alongside the opportunity More ❯
Principal Java Software Engineer at MHR you're not just writing code. You're architecting the future of software solutions. You'll drive excellence in every aspect, from design through to maintaining a high-quality code base, collaborating with like-minded Java Engineers to shape innovative solutions, and coaching and mentoring across teams to tackle complex business challenges … of concepts to de-risk delivery and elucidate intricate concepts. Elevate coding standards by automating processes, ensuring extensive test coverage for sustainable delivery. Provide essential guidance during planning, design reviews, and incident management to empower Java engineers. Cultivate consensus among peers on cutting-edge technologies and best practices. Play a vital role in recruitment campaigns, hiring highly skilled … REST APIs, and cloud platforms Azure Experience with Agile methodologies (SCRUM), test-driven development (TDD), and CI/CD pipelines. Knowledge of clean code principles, SOLID, and software design patterns. Familiarity with containerisation tools (Docker) is a plus. Strong problem-solving skills and a proactive, team-oriented mindset. Benefits to support you personally and professionally Alongside the opportunity More ❯
Principal Java Software Engineer at MHR you're not just writing code. You're architecting the future of software solutions. You'll drive excellence in every aspect, from design through to maintaining a high-quality code base, collaborating with like-minded Java Engineers to shape innovative solutions, and coaching and mentoring across teams to tackle complex business challenges … of concepts to de-risk delivery and elucidate intricate concepts. Elevate coding standards by automating processes, ensuring extensive test coverage for sustainable delivery. Provide essential guidance during planning, design reviews, and incident management to empower Java engineers. Cultivate consensus among peers on cutting-edge technologies and best practices. Play a vital role in recruitment campaigns, hiring highly skilled … REST APIs, and cloud platforms Azure Experience with Agile methodologies (SCRUM), test-driven development (TDD), and CI/CD pipelines. Knowledge of clean code principles, SOLID, and software design patterns. Familiarity with containerisation tools (Docker) is a plus. Strong problem-solving skills and a proactive, team-oriented mindset. Benefits to support you personally and professionally Alongside the opportunity More ❯
Principal Java Software Engineer at MHR you're not just writing code. You're architecting the future of software solutions. You'll drive excellence in every aspect, from design through to maintaining a high-quality code base, collaborating with like-minded Java Engineers to shape innovative solutions, and coaching and mentoring across teams to tackle complex business challenges … of concepts to de-risk delivery and elucidate intricate concepts. Elevate coding standards by automating processes, ensuring extensive test coverage for sustainable delivery. Provide essential guidance during planning, design reviews, and incident management to empower Java engineers. Cultivate consensus among peers on cutting-edge technologies and best practices. Play a vital role in recruitment campaigns, hiring highly skilled … REST APIs, and cloud platforms Azure Experience with Agile methodologies (SCRUM), test-driven development (TDD), and CI/CD pipelines. Knowledge of clean code principles, SOLID, and software design patterns. Familiarity with containerisation tools (Docker) is a plus. Strong problem-solving skills and a proactive, team-oriented mindset. Benefits to support you personally and professionally Alongside the opportunity More ❯
with quants, traders, and risk managers to develop scalable, high-performance platforms that process large datasets and support complex pricing and risk analytics across asset classes. Key Responsibilities Design, develop, and maintain Java-based risk platform components that support pricing, market data integration, and risk analytics. Collaborate with quantitative analysts and model developers to integrate risk models into … within financial services or a trading environment. Proven experience building or supporting risk platforms, pricing systems, or valuation engines. Strong knowledge of object-oriented programming, data structures, and design patterns. Familiarity with market risk, credit risk, or counterparty risk concepts. Experience with messaging systems (e.g., Solace, Kafka, or RabbitMQ) and distributed architecture. Solid understanding of multi-threaded and More ❯